Introduction to Eagles

Yes, there are various types of eagles, each possessing unique characteristics that distinguish them from one another. Eagles are large, powerful birds of prey known for their keen eyesight, strong beaks, and formidable talons. They play an important role in their ecosystems as apex predators, often situated at the top of the food chain. There are over 60 species of eagles worldwide, and they can be found on every continent except Antarctica. Their diverse habitats range from forests and mountains to open plains and wetlands, showcasing their adaptability and ecological significance.

Many eagles are characterized by their impressive wingspans, which can measure up to 2.5 meters (8.2 feet) in species like the Steller’s sea eagle (Haliaeetus pelagicus). Eagles are also known for their nesting behavior, often building large nests called eyries at high elevations or in tall trees. They are often monogamous, forming long-term pair bonds, and both parents share the responsibility of raising their young. Aquila: The True Eagles

The genus Aquila, commonly referred to as the "true eagles," includes some of the most recognized and powerful species of eagles. This group is characterized by their strong, hooked beaks, broad wings, and impressive wingspans, which can reach up to 2.4 meters (7.9 feet) in species like the steppe eagle (Aquila nipalensis). True eagles are known for their formidable hunting skills and are primarily found in open habitats, including grasslands, mountains, and plains.

True eagles primarily prey on small to medium-sized mammals, birds, and occasionally reptiles. Their hunting techniques often involve soaring at great heights to spot potential prey from above, followed by a high-speed dive to capture it. The golden eagle (Aquila chrysaetos) is one of the most well-studied species in this genus, renowned for its exceptional hunting prowess and ability to take down prey much larger than itself.

Reproductive behavior among true eagles typically involves constructing large nests, often reused year after year. Breeding pairs are known to exhibit strong territorial behavior, defending their nesting sites vigorously against intruders. The female usually lays one to three eggs, which both parents incubate, sharing responsibilities in rearing the young until they fledge.

Haliaeetus: Sea Eagles

The genus Haliaeetus, known as sea eagles, includes spectacular species that inhabit coastal and freshwater environments. These eagles are adapted for a diet primarily consisting of fish, which they skillfully catch using their keen eyesight and powerful talons. The most notable species in this genus include the bald eagle (Haliaeetus leucocephalus) and the Steller’s sea eagle (Haliaeetus pelagicus), both of which are iconic representatives of their kind.

Sea eagles are characterized by their large size, broad wings, and strong builds, making them formidable hunters. The bald eagle, with its distinctive white head and tail, is not only a national symbol of the United States but also a conservation success story, having rebounded from the brink of extinction due to dedicated protection efforts. In contrast, the Steller’s sea eagle is one of the heaviest eagles, with a wingspan reaching nearly 2.5 meters (8.2 feet), and is primarily found in coastal regions of eastern Russia and parts of Japan.

These eagles are known for their impressive nesting habits, often building enormous nests in tall trees or cliffs close to water sources. They typically lay one to three eggs, and both parents participate in incubation and the care of their chicks. Their reliance on aquatic ecosystems makes them sensitive to changes in water quality and fish populations, highlighting the importance of healthy waterways for their survival.

Circaetus: Snake Eagles

The genus Circaetus, commonly known as snake eagles, is a specialized group of eagles primarily known for their diet of snakes and other reptiles. They exhibit unique adaptations that facilitate hunting and consuming these cold-blooded prey. Snake eagles typically have long, slender bodies and powerful talons designed to grasp slippery reptiles. Notable species include the Eurasian snake eagle (Circaetus gallicus) and the African snake eagle (Circaetus angulatus).

Snake eagles are often found in open habitats, such as savannas, grasslands, and forests, where they can spot their prey from a perch or while soaring. They rely on keen eyesight to detect snakes, often hunting from elevated positions to maximize their view. Their hunting technique involves gliding silently before diving to capture their prey with precision. This specialized diet requires them to adapt to various snake species, some of which can be venomous.

Reproductive habits in snake eagles include building simple nests in trees or on cliff ledges, where they lay one to three eggs. Both parents share incubation and chick-rearing duties. The young remain dependent on their parents for an extended period, often fledging a few months after hatching, allowing the parents to teach them essential hunting skills.

Conservation of Eagle Species

The conservation of eagle species is critical for maintaining the ecological integrity of their habitats. Many eagle populations face threats such as habitat destruction, climate change, illegal hunting, and pollution. According to the IUCN Red List, several eagle species are classified as vulnerable or endangered, highlighting the urgent need for targeted conservation efforts. For example, the Philippine eagle (Pithecophaga jefferyi), one of the world’s largest and most endangered eagles, has an estimated population of only 400 pairs remaining in the wild.
